What Is OpenAI o4-mini?
OpenAI o4-mini is a compact reasoning model from the o-series, optimized for speed and cost-efficiency. It handles logical tasks with tool use, structured outputs, and vision, making it suitable for high-volume applications in 2026.
Designed for AI developers, tech enthusiasts, and business users, o4-mini balances performance without the compute demands of larger models.
Key Features
- Reasoning Optimization: Excels in logical problem-solving and step-by-step analysis.
- Multimodal Support: Processes text, vision inputs, and tools like larger o4 models.
- Structured Outputs: Ensures consistent, parseable responses for integrations.
- Speed Focus: Quick inference for real-time apps.

Pricing
OpenAI o4-mini pricing follows a per-token model, with lower rates than o3-mini or GPT-4o for input and output. This structure suits high-volume tasks like batch processing or chatbots.
